Abstract
The reuse research community is focusing on formalized and systematical software reuse to achieve substantial quality and productivity for system development. In this paper a new system development methodology, model theory approach is introduced. The model theory approach is a formal and system-oriented approach based on model theoretic structure derived from general systems theory. The models in the model theory approach are represented in set theory. Homomorphism of algebra for systematic software reuse is adopted for management information system development
